All Sculpt Society workouts can be done without equipment, but some programs and classes recommend 1-3 lb hand weights, TSS booty resistance bands, sliders, a pilates ball, and ankle weights!

Once you’re in the TSS app, and you choose which personalized workout program you want to begin with based on your experience level, you’ll find a “Start Here” video in the dropdown menu. Founder Megan Roup will walk you through what to expect from the program. Additionally, you’ll find a 4-week or 8-week program calendar that outlines all of your workouts and rest days for the duration of the program.
